Abstract

The utility model discloses a safety rope device in a single-hook hanging mode, which relates to the field of safety ropes and comprises a hook lock, wherein an anti-falling buckle is movably arranged on the surface of the hook lock, a deflection groove is formed in the inner side surface of the hook lock, a fixing piece is fixedly arranged at the top end of the hook lock, a connecting piece is movably inserted into an inner cavity of the fixing piece, the fixing piece is used for connecting and dismantling the connecting piece, a rope body is fixedly arranged at one end of the connecting piece, an anti-falling assembly is movably inserted into the inner wall of the deflection groove, and the anti-falling assembly is used for intercepting ropes. According to the utility model, the anti-falling clamping block is movably connected to the surface of the inner wall of the mounting groove, the rotating shaft is movably inserted into the surface of the outer side of the anti-falling clamping block, and one end of the second reset spring is fixed on one side of the anti-falling clamping block, so that the anti-falling clamping block intercepts the connecting body, the connecting body is prevented from falling off from the inner side of the hook lock 1, and the safety of the hook lock is improved.

Description

Safety rope device in single-hook hanging mode
Technical Field
The utility model relates to the technical field of safety ropes, in particular to a safety rope device in a single-hook hanging mode.
Background
With the increasing importance of people on safety, the safety rope is also attracting more attention as an important safety protection device, the materials of the safety rope mainly comprise two types of synthetic fiber ropes and metal ropes, the synthetic fiber ropes are made of synthetic fibers such as polyester, polyamide, polypropylene and the like, the metal ropes are mainly made of two types of steel wire ropes and aluminum alloy ropes,
chinese patent publication No. CN217489587U discloses a safety rope comprising: the rope comprises a rope body, a fixing piece, a buffer piece and a connecting buckle, wherein one end of the buffer piece is connected with the fixing piece, the other end of the buffer piece is connected with one end of the rope body, and the other end of the rope body is connected with the connecting buckle; the fixing piece is provided with a first mounting plate and a second mounting plate; the first mounting plate and the second mounting plate are oppositely arranged at two ends of the fixing piece, one end of the buffer piece is connected with the first mounting plate, the other end of the buffer piece is connected with one end of the rope body, and the other end of the rope body extends to one side, far away from the first mounting plate, of the second mounting plate through the second mounting plate and is connected with the connecting buckle. The safety rope provided by the technical scheme has the advantages of effectively avoiding the vibration and falling of the buffer piece and the rope body.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
Referring to fig. 1 to 4, the hook lock 1 is provided, which is characterized in that: the anti-drop buckle 2 is movably mounted on the surface of the hook lock 1, the deflection groove 101 is formed in the inner side surface of the hook lock 1, the fixing piece 3 is fixedly mounted at the top end of the hook lock 1, the connecting piece 4 is movably inserted into the inner cavity of the fixing piece 3, the fixing piece 3 is used for connecting and disassembling the connecting piece 4, the rope body 5 is fixedly mounted at one end of the connecting piece 4, the anti-drop assembly 6 is movably inserted into the inner wall of the deflection groove 101, and the anti-drop assembly 6 is used for intercepting a rope.
Specifically, the anti-falling assembly 6 comprises an anti-falling clamping block 601, a rotating shaft 602 and a second reset spring 603, wherein the anti-falling clamping block 601 is movably connected to the inner wall surface of the deflection groove 101, the rotating shaft 602 is movably inserted into the outer side surface of the anti-falling clamping block 601, the anti-falling clamping block 601 and the hook lock 1 are connected through the rotating shaft 602, the second reset spring 603 is fixedly installed on the inner wall surface of the deflection groove 101, and one end of the second reset spring 603 is fixed on one side of the anti-falling clamping block 601.
In this embodiment, be used for protecting the connector through setting up anticreep fixture block 601, guarantee the stability of connection, when hook lock 1 appears rocking, can lead to the connector unstable, intercept through anticreep fixture block 601 to prevent that the connector from causing the damage to anticreep buckle 2, avoid the connector to drop from the inboard of hook lock 1, wherein set up axis of rotation 602 and be used for providing rotation angle for the rotation of anticreep fixture block 601, and set up second reset spring 603 and be used for resetting anticreep fixture block 601.
Specifically, the fixing member 3 includes a U-shaped clamping block 301 and a mounting groove 302, the U-shaped clamping block 301 is fixedly mounted on the top surface of the hook lock 1, and the mounting groove 302 is formed on the top surface of the U-shaped clamping block 301.
In this embodiment, the U-shaped block 301 is provided to connect and fix the connector 4, and the mounting groove 302 is provided to plug the connecting column 401.
Specifically, the fixing piece 3 further comprises a movable hole 303 and a reset button 304, the movable hole 303 is symmetrically arranged on the inner wall surface of the U-shaped clamping block 301 and is close to the bottom, and the reset button 304 is movably arranged in the inner cavity of the movable hole 303.
In this embodiment, the movable hole 303 is provided to plug the reset button 304, and intercept and fix the slider 406, and by pressing the reset button 304 inwards, the slider 406 is caused to retract into the mounting hole 303 under the influence of pressure, so as to retract the slider 406.
Specifically, the fixing member 3 further includes a first thread 305, the first thread 305 is formed on the outer surface of the U-shaped fixture 301 and near the top end, and the first thread 305 is used for fixing the connecting member 4.
In this embodiment, the first thread 305 is formed on the outer surface of the U-shaped block 301 and is located near the top end for fixing the connector 4.
Specifically, the connecting piece 4 includes a connecting column 401, a fixing shell 402, and a second thread 403, where the connecting column 401 is movably inserted into the mounting groove 302, the fixing shell 402 is fixedly installed on the outer side surface of the connecting column 401 and near the top end, the second thread 403 is formed on the inner wall surface of the fixing shell 402, the second thread 403 is matched with the first thread 305, and the first thread 305 of the second thread 403 is matched with the second thread to fix the connecting column 401.
In this embodiment, the connecting column 401 is used for connecting with the mounting groove 302, wherein the fixing shell 402 and the second screw thread 403 are used for fixing the connecting piece 4, so as to ensure the stability of connection, and when the connecting column 401 is plugged into the mounting groove 302, the fixing shell 402 is rotated downwards, and the fixing of the connecting column 401 is realized through the cooperation of the second screw thread 403 and the first screw thread 305.
Specifically, the connecting piece 4 includes mounting hole 404, first reset spring 405, slider 406, and mounting hole 404 symmetry is seted up at spliced pole 401 outside surface and is close to the bottom position, and first reset spring 405 fixed mounting is at mounting hole 404 inner wall, and slider 406 fixed mounting is in first reset spring 405 one end, and slider 406 is used for fixing spliced pole 401.
In this embodiment, through setting up mounting hole 404 and being used for installing first reset spring 405 and slider 406, when spliced pole 401 pegged graft into mounting groove 302, can lead to slider 406 to outwards pop out by first reset spring 405 elasticity influence, intercept through movable hole 303 to realize fixing connecting piece 4, and set up first reset spring 405 and be used for resetting slider 406.
Working principle: the anti-falling clamping block 2 and the anti-falling clamping block 601 are pressed downwards in sequence, the connector is installed on the inner side surface of the hook lock 1, and then the anti-falling clamping block 601 and the anti-falling clamping block 2 are loosened in sequence, so that the installation of the connector and the hook lock 1 is realized. When the connecting piece 4 is installed, the connecting column 401 is inserted along the outline of the deflection groove 101, then the fixing shell 402 is rotated downwards to the deepest position, finally the sliding block 406 is outwards ejected under the influence of the first reset spring 405, the sliding block 406 is inserted into the installation hole 404 when the reset button 304 is collided, the purpose of installing and fixing the connecting piece 4 is achieved, when the connecting piece 4 is dismounted, the reset button 304 is inwards pressed, the sliding block 406 is contracted into the installation hole 404, then the fixing shell 402 is rotated upwards to be separated from the U-shaped clamping block 301, and finally the connecting column 401 is outwards pulled out, so that the purpose of dismounting the connecting piece 4 is achieved.
To sum up, this safety rope device of single hook mode of hanging installs the connector into hook 1 inboard surface through pressing anticreep buckle 2 and anticreep fixture block 601, unclamp anticreep fixture block 601 and anticreep buckle 2 again, thereby prevent the connector and cause the damage to anticreep buckle 2, avoid the connector to drop from the inboard of hook 1, the security of hook 1 has been improved, be connected through the first screw 305 on fixed shell 402 and the U-shaped fixture block 301 and the cooperation of slider 406 grafting in mounting hole 404 is used, reach the effect of installation and fixed connection piece 4, through inwards extrude reset button 304, make slider 406 shrink to inside the movable hole 404, the effect of dismantling connecting piece 4 is reached through separation fixed shell 402, thereby realized the purpose of quick replacement rope, and work efficiency has been improved.
